Cologne Jazzweek: Kit Downes – SNAP II

In the organizer's words:

Two and a half years ago, British pianist, organist, composer and bandleader Kit Downes realized the first episode of his "Dr. Snap" project for the "Reflex" concert series at the Bimhuis in Amsterdam. At the time, he called together a number of instrumentalist friends from Europe to stage a large-scale improvisational piece of music that alternated between a written-out template and free-flowing music. For Cologne Jazzweek, Downes, who is this year's "Artist In Residence" for the festival, is planning a sequel as "Snap II". Compared to the Bimhuis project, Downes has streamlined the line-up somewhat. This time, he has grouped some well-known soloists around his "Exhaust" trio with the Berlin-based, Argentinian-born Camila Nebbia on tenor saxophone, his compatriot Andrew Lisle on drums and him on organ; together they boldly plunge into a torrential maelstrom of condensed sound clusters and fragmented melodies, buzzing grooves and pulsating rhythms.
